NWS doesn't publish pressure (its pressure series is empty) or a UV index.
When the selected source is NWS, merge current.pressure_msl, current.uv_index
and daily.uv_index_max from Open-Meteo and tag them via data._fallback so the
Current + Details views show a tooltip noting the value came from the
non-selected source (Open-Meteo) instead of showing 0 hPa / --.
NWS text like 'Slight Chance Showers And Thunderstorms' (~17-24%) was mapping
straight to WMO 95 / thunderstorm icon, over-stating a mere chance of storms.
shortForecastToWmo now takes the period's precip probability (plus chance-like
wording) and downgrades low-chance storms to light showers (80) and low-chance
rain to light rain (61), keeping real/severe storms at 95. This also stops the
false thunderstorm alert banner for low-chance days. Today/Monday for Rogers
County now render as showers instead of storms.
